PASTOR, History of the Pope's, Vol. I. Gives a brief but excellent review of the effects of the Great Schism and of the results of the council from the standpoint of a learned Catholic. POOLE, Illustrations of Mediaeval Thought. Has good cnapters on Marsiglio of Padua and Wycliffe. VAN DYKE, The Age of Renascence. For the Council of Constance the chief collection of sources, pam- phlets of the time, proceedings and decrees of the council, is VON DER HARDT, Magnum oecumenicum Constantiensis Concilittm, six large vol- umes, 1700. FINKE, Acta Concilii Constantiensis, Vol. I, 1896. The first volume of a new critical collection of the sources; it contains documents relat- ing to the antecedents of the assembly. HUBLER, Die Konstanzer Reformation, 1867. An excellent little guide to the material.
